Objective:The aim of this study is to build the rat animal model of neurogenic bladder by the way of transecting suprasacral spinal cord and observe the change of bladder weight, detrusor leak point pressure, compliance,bladder wall organizational structure and the number of ICC cells after transaction. We intend to study the pathophysiological mechanisms of development. And to explore the effect and the mechanism of ICC cells on bladder compliance in neurogenic bladder obstruction rats.We look forward to finding appropriate intervention point to relief the change of bladder wall fibrosis, protecting the bladder compliance. In order to improve the treatment of the neurogenic bladder and provid theory basis for further experiments.Methods:A total of40Wistar white female rats, the weight between210g and220g, which were randomly divided into2groups. Group A is normal group, which has8rats. Group B is suprasacral spinal cord transaction group,which has32rats. The main steps:Female rats were weighted^anesthetized and fixed on the operation table with supine position. Bladders from adult female Wistar rats post suprasacral spinal cord transection (T8laminectomy) or sham-operated controls (shams) were obtained Animals were assisted with bladder voiding for2weeks by abdominal compression5times each day until micturition reflexes emerged and were injected daily, for the first week with gentamicin (0.5mg/kg). After6weeks, urodynamic examinations were carried out in all groups. rats were weighed, killed by cervical dislocation; the bladders were removed, weighed. HE staining, VG staining, and Vaehoeff staining, light microscope observing structure of smooth muscle and fibrous connective tissue change. Immunofluorescence, observing the number of ICC cells on the bladder walls. Selecting five fields in each photograph under×400high power fields, measuring the number of the ICC cells by Image-Pro Plus6.0software.Results 1. We succeeded in building the rat animal model of neurogenic bladder by the way of transecting suprasacral spinal cord and carrying urodynamic examinations to the rats’bladder2. Bladder Compliance:the results of the urodynamic examinations showed that12rats are high compliance bladder,6rats are low compliance bladder, and4rats are normal compliance bladder. The bladder compliance was significant decreased in group of low compliance bladder than group of high compliance bladder and group of shams(P<0.01). Detrusor leak-point pressure:group of high compliance bladder show significantly lower than shams (P<0.01), there were no obvious difference between group of low compliance bladder and shams (P>0.05)3. Morphological study of the bladder wall showed that bladder structure and function altered significantly, bladder weight increased significantly(P<0.01), bladder wall obvious accumulation, bladder capacity significantly increased in group of high compliance bladder. Significant differences were not found in animal mass pre-surgery(P>0.05); however, post-surgery SCI animals were significantly lighter than shams(P<0.01), moreover the bladder-to-body mass ratio was significantly larger in SCIs(P<0.01). We observed the detrusor appeared different degree of muscle atrophy after6weeks of suprasacral spinal cord transaction by light microscope. After suprasacral spinal cord transaction, the percentage of fibrous connective tissue was increased in group of high and low compliance bladder, bladder wall remolding causing the bladder fibrosis, bladder weight increased significantly. The number of ICC cells increased significantly in group of low compliance bladder (P<0.01), and decreased significantly in high compliance bladder group(P<0.01).Conclusions1. The effect to bladder compliance of the suprasacral spinal cord transaction can be characterized by two types of high resilience and low compliance according to urodynamic examinations.2. Urodynamic examinations of neurogenic bladder showed:the bladder capacity reduced, detrusor pressure increased in group of low compliance bladder; the bladder capacity increased, detrusor pressure reduced in group of high compliance bladder. 3. The detrusor appeared different degree of muscle atrophy after suprasacral spinal cord transaction by light microscope. The percentage of fibrous connective tissue was increased in group of high and low compliance bladder, bladder wall remolding, causing the bladder fibrosis, so that influent bladder compliance.4. After the suprasacral spinal cord transaction, the number of ICC cells changed among groups, it may be associated with change of bladder compliance.
